Job Overview

Looking for a Senior Infrastructure Engineer role where you can genuinely take ownership of a secure, high-impact environment? You'll join a technology business operating in the defence sector, delivering secure systems across multiple platforms - with security, resilience and compliance being central to everything they do.

Responsibilities
  • Maintain and improve internal infrastructure across a predominantly Windows-based environment.
  • Virtualisation and networking responsibilities such as Windows Server 2019/2022 administration, Microsoft 365 management, Hyper V, VMware and Proxmox virtualisation, Cisco and Palo Alto firewall support, Linux systems, patch management and vulnerability remediation, backup and disaster recovery, infrastructure documentation and ISO compliance.
  • Project work including spinning up VMs, firewall configuration and improving internal platform security.
Qualifications
  • Strong Windows Server experience.
  • Active Directory, DHCP, DNS, Group Policy.
  • Firewall configuration experience.
  • Solid networking fundamentals (routing, switching, NAT, VPN).
  • Exposure to Linux.
  • Security clearance (SC) is required; you must be a UK national and eligible to obtain clearance.
